| Sommario/riassunto: | This book constitutes the proceedings of the 11th International Conference on Modelling and Simulation for Autonomous Systems, MESAS 2024, which took place in Chania, Crete, Greece, during October 1–3, 2024. The 16 full papers included in this book were carefully reviewed and selected from 23 submissions. They were organized in topical sections as follows: M&S of Intelligent Systems - R&D and Application; Future Challenges of Advanced M&S Technology; and AxS/AI in Context of Future Warfare and Security Environment. |
